首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

怎么在python中安装mysql数据库

在Python中安装MySQL数据库可以通过以下步骤:

  1. 确保已安装Python环境:MySQL是通过Python的MySQL Connector模块来连接和操作MySQL数据库的,因此首先需要确保已经安装了Python。可以从官网(https://www.python.org)下载并安装最新版本的Python。
  2. 安装MySQL Connector模块:打开命令行终端(Windows系统可以使用cmd或PowerShell,Linux和Mac系统可以使用终端),执行以下命令安装MySQL Connector模块:
代码语言:txt
复制
pip install mysql-connector-python

这将使用pip工具自动下载和安装MySQL Connector模块。

  1. 导入MySQL Connector模块:在Python代码中,可以使用以下语句导入MySQL Connector模块:
代码语言:txt
复制
import mysql.connector
  1. 连接MySQL数据库:通过使用MySQL Connector提供的connect()方法,可以连接到MySQL数据库。在连接时,需要提供数据库的主机名、用户名、密码和数据库名等信息。下面是一个示例连接MySQL数据库的代码:
代码语言:txt
复制
import mysql.connector

# 创建数据库连接
mydb = mysql.connector.connect(
  host="localhost",
  user="username",
  password="password",
  database="databasename"
)

# 输出连接成功信息
print("MySQL数据库连接成功!")

在上面的示例中,需要将localhost替换为实际的数据库主机名,username替换为数据库的用户名,password替换为数据库的密码,databasename替换为要连接的数据库名。

  1. 执行MySQL查询:连接成功后,可以使用MySQL Connector提供的cursor()方法创建一个游标对象,通过该游标对象执行SQL查询语句。下面是一个示例查询数据库中的数据并打印输出的代码:
代码语言:txt
复制
import mysql.connector

# 创建数据库连接
mydb = mysql.connector.connect(
  host="localhost",
  user="username",
  password="password",
  database="databasename"
)

# 创建游标对象
mycursor = mydb.cursor()

# 执行查询语句
mycursor.execute("SELECT * FROM table_name")

# 获取查询结果
result = mycursor.fetchall()

# 打印查询结果
for row in result:
  print(row)

在上面的示例中,需要将table_name替换为实际的数据库表名,查询结果将以元组的形式返回。

以上是在Python中安装和使用MySQL数据库的基本步骤和示例代码。在实际应用中,还可以根据需要使用MySQL Connector提供的其他功能来进行数据库的增删改操作等。更多MySQL Connector的详细用法可以参考官方文档:https://dev.mysql.com/doc/connector-python/en/

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券